STB45N50DM2AG Specifications
  • Manufacturer STMicroelectronics
  • Product Category Transistors - FETs, MOSFETs - Single
  • Unit-Weight 0.139332 oz
  • Mounting-Style SMD/SMT
  • Package-Case TO-252-3
  • Technology Si
  • Number-of-Channels 1 Channel
  • Pd-Power-Dissipation 250 W
  • Maximum-Operating-Temperature + 150 C
  • Minimum-Operating-Temperature - 55 C
  • Fall-Time 9.8 ns
  • Rise-Time 9.4 ns
  • Vgs-Gate-Source-Voltage +/- 25 V
  • Id-Continuous-Drain-Current 35 A
  • Vds-Drain-Source-Breakdown-Voltage 500 V
  • Vgs-th-Gate-Source-Threshold-Voltage 4 V
  • Rds-On-Drain-Source-Resistance 84 mOhms
  • Transistor-Polarity N-Channel
  • Typical-Turn-Off-Delay-Time 73.5 ns
  • Typical-Turn-On-Delay-Time 20 ns
  • Qg-Gate-Charge 57 nC
  • Channel-Mode Enhancement
